The video discusses various aspects of waste management, focusing on plastic and paper waste, waste to energy systems, and sanitary landfills. It highlights the challenges of recycling plastic, the methods of disposal, and the importance of integrated solid waste management. The video also touches on the environmental impacts and the need for proper waste segregation and management.
